--></style></head><body lang="EN-US" link="blue" vlink="purple"><div class="WordSection1"><p class="MsoNormal"><span style="font-size:11.0pt;font-family:"Calibri","sans-serif";color:#1f497d">No one has taken the time to debug this error because it doesn’t seem to break anything.  So it is only a nuisance.  The fact that AGESA reports it at all indicates that AGESA thinks something is wrong or inconsistent. It is probably the wrong approach to just disable the message.  </span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al"><span style="font-size:11.0pt;font-family:"Calibri","sans-serif";color:#1f497d"> </span></p><p class="MsoNormal"><span style="font-size:11.0pt;font-family:"Calibri","sans-serif";color:#1f497d">Investigating the cause is on the “to-do list”.  If you have the time, it would be helpful to the AGESA coreboot wrapper developers to trace the failure from where it is reported in the AGESA wrapper back to where the error is discovered. </span></p>
<p class="MsoNormal"><a name="_MailEndCompose"><span style="font-size:11.0pt;font-family:"Calibri","sans-serif";color:#1f497d"> </span></a></p><p class="MsoNormal"><span style="font-size:11.0pt;font-family:"Calibri","sans-serif";color:#1f497d">For now, it is safe to ignore the message.</span></p>
